Hemichordates
A phylum of sedentary, wormlike deuterostomes.
Deuterostomes
A group of animals characterized by a specific pattern of development, including the formation of the anus from the first opening in the embryo, followed by the mouth.
Acorn Worms
Marine invertebrates in the phylum Hemichordata, known for their burrowing habits and acorn-shaped proboscis, playing a vital role in marine ecosystems.
